Cellular Automata Application on Chemical Computing Logic Circuits

被引:2
|
作者
Tsompanas, Michail-Antisthenis [1 ]
Chatzinikolaou, Theodoros Panagiotis [2 ]
Sirakoulis, Georgios Ch [2 ]
机构
[1] Univ West England, Unconvent Comp Lab, Bristol BS16 1QY, Avon, England
[2] Democritus Univ Thrace, Dept Elect & Comp Engn, Xanthi, Greece
来源
CELLULAR AUTOMATA (ACRI 2022) | 2022年 / 13402卷
关键词
Cellular automata; Belousov-Zabotinsky reaction; Unconventional computing; Chemical computing; MODEL; PROPAGATION;
D O I
10.1007/978-3-031-14926-9_1
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Cellular Automata (CAs) have been proved to be a robust tool for mimicking a plethora of biological, physical and chemical systems. CAs can be used as an alternative to partial differential equations, in order to illustrate the evolution in time of the aforementioned systems. However, CAs are preferred due to their formulation simplicity and their ability to portray the emerging of complex dynamics. Their simplicity is attributed to the fact that they are composed by simple elementary components, whereas their complexity capacities are the result of emerging behaviors from the local interactions of these elementary components. Here, the utilization of CAs on mimicking of physio-chemical reactions is presented. In specific, the implementation of chemical-based logic circuits with the use of the Belousov-Zhabotinsky (BZ) class reactions was illustrated. The BZ reaction can demonstrate non-linear oscillations that have been utilized in different scenarios as a computational substrate, whereas its photo-sensitivity have been exploited as an additional factor of manipulating the computations. A common method to mathematically represent the BZ dynamics is the Oregonator equations, which are a set of PDEs. In this work the approximation of the Oregonator equations is performed with CAs to simulate logic circuits (from classic logic gates like AND to combinatorial ones). The proposed tool has been proved to be in agreement with results produced in the lab from the actual chemical reactions. Moreover, the tool is used to design novel computing architectures in a trivial manner, without the need of specialized knowledge on chemistry, without the need to handle dangerous chemicals and alleviating unnecessary costs for equipment and consumables. The main advantage of this method can be summarized as the acceleration achieved in current implementations (serial computers), but also towards potential future implementations in massively parallel computational systems (like Field-Programmable Gate Array hardware and mainly nano-neuromorphic circuits) that have been proved to be good substrates for accelerating the implemented CA models.
引用
收藏
页码:3 / 14
页数:12
相关论文
共 50 条
  • [1] Reversible Computing Systems, Logic Circuits, and Cellular Automata
    Morita, Kenichi
    2012 THIRD INTERNATIONAL CONFERENCE ON NETWORKING AND COMPUTING (ICNC 2012), 2012, : 1 - 8
  • [2] Coevolving Cellular Automata with Memory for Chemical Computing: Boolean Logic Gates in the BZ Reaction
    Stone, Christopher
    Toth, Rita
    Costello, Ben de Lacy
    Bull, Larry
    Adamatzky, Andrew
    PARALLEL PROBLEM SOLVING FROM NATURE - PPSN X, PROCEEDINGS, 2008, 5199 : 579 - 588
  • [3] Design of Combinational Logic circuits for Low power Reversible Logic circuits in Quantum Cellular Automata
    Anand, I. Vivek
    Kamaraj, A.
    2014 INTERNATIONAL CONFERENCE ON INFORMATION COMMUNICATION AND EMBEDDED SYSTEMS (ICICES), 2014,
  • [4] Switching behavior of logic circuits by magnetic quantum cellular automata
    Yang Xiao-Kuo
    Cai Li
    Kang Qiang
    Bai Peng
    Zhao Xiao-Hui
    Feng Chao-Wen
    Zhang Li-Sen
    ACTA PHYSICA SINICA, 2011, 60 (09)
  • [6] Designing Reconfigurable Quantum-Dot Cellular Automata Logic Circuits
    Navi, Keivan
    Roohi, Arman
    Sayedsalehi, Samira
    JOURNAL OF COMPUTATIONAL AND THEORETICAL NANOSCIENCE, 2013, 10 (05) : 1137 - 1146
  • [7] APPLICATION OF FUZZY LOGIC IN THE CLASSICAL CELLULAR AUTOMATA MODEL
    Chang, Chunling
    Zhang, Yunjie
    Dong, Yunying
    JOURNAL OF APPLIED MATHEMATICS AND COMPUTING, 2006, 20 (1-2) : 433 - 443
  • [8] The application of two-dimensional cellular automata in logic BIST
    Zhang, Jinyi
    Gui, Jianghua
    Feng, Yun
    HDP'07: PROCEEDINGS OF THE 2007 INTERNATIONAL SYMPOSIUM ON HIGH DENSITY PACKAGING AND MICROSYSTEM INTEGRATION, 2007, : 367 - +
  • [9] Shortest Path Computing Using Memristor-Based Circuits and Cellular Automata
    Stathis, Dimitrios
    Vourkas, Ioannis
    Sirakoulis, Georgios Ch.
    CELLULAR AUTOMATA: 11TH INTERNATIONAL CONFERENCE ON CELLULAR AUTOMATA FOR RESEARCH AND INDUSTRY, 2014, 8751 : 398 - 407
  • [10] An unconventional Arithmetic Logic Unit design and computing in Actin Quantum Cellular Automata
    Biplab Das
    Avijit Kumar Paul
    Debashis De
    Microsystem Technologies, 2022, 28 : 809 - 822